How To Choose The Best AC Drier Filter

Selecting a drier filter goes beyond matching thread size. You must evaluate the core chemistry, connection type (flare, sweat, or bi-flow), and the maximum working pressure rating against your specific refrigerant. A mismatch here can lead to a system that runs but never fully dries, or worse, a burst shell under high-side pressure.

Connection Type: Flare vs. Sweat vs. Bi-Flow

Flare connections (1/4″ SAE is the most common) allow for quick service replacements without cutting or brazing copper lines. Sweat (ODF) connections require brazing skill but create a permanent, leak-proof joint that handles higher operating pressures. Bi-flow driers use a special internal spring and check valve arrangement so the refrigerant can flow in either direction — mandatory for heat pump systems that reverse the cycle between heating and cooling modes.

Core Composition and Capacity

A high-quality drier core uses a blend of 80% molecular sieve and 20% activated alumina. The sieve grabs water molecules down to very low PPM levels, while the alumina neutralizes acids that form when moisture reacts with refrigerant and oil. Always check the stated cubic-inch element volume — a 3 cubic inch element handles a typical 1-5 ton residential AC or refrigeration circuit, whereas larger commercial systems may require 10+ cubic inch elements.

Refrigerant Compatibility and Pressure Rating

Not all driers are rated for the high pressures of R410A, which can exceed 650 PSIG in hot-weather operation. Verify the max working pressure and ensure the unit is listed as compatible with your specific refrigerant (R134a, R22, R404A, R410A, R1234yf). Using a drier meant for R22 on an R410A system risks catastrophic shell failure.

FAQ

Should I use a bi-flow drier on a straight cool system?
No. A bi-flow drier has extra internal valving that adds unnecessary pressure drop on a straight cool system that only flows refrigerant in one direction. Use a standard unidirectional liquid-line drier for straight cool AC or refrigeration, and reserve bi-flow driers for heat pump systems that reverse flow between heating and cooling cycles.
How often should I replace the drier during AC service?
Replace the drier every time you open the refrigeration circuit to the atmosphere. If you replace a compressor, evaporator, or condenser, or if the system has been left open for more than a few hours, install a new drier. An exposed drier’s molecular sieve saturates with humidity quickly and becomes useless, so never reuse an unsealed drier from a previous repair.
Can I use an R22 drier on an R410A system?
Only if the drier’s label explicitly states a maximum working pressure of 650 PSIG or higher. Many older R22 driers are rated for 500 PSIG, which is unsafe for R410A’s operating pressures. Always check the pressure rating on the shell or packaging before installation. When in doubt, buy a drier that lists R410A in its approved refrigerant list.
